In 1971, John and Nancy Klimp started their real estate investment career by purchasing a five-plex on Whipple Avenue in Redwood City with $1,500 plus a small loan from family members for the down payment.

After improving this property, refinancing it twice, and selling for a good profit, John and Nancy made this successful formula a model for all properties bought by Mayfield partnerships and limited liability companies on the San Francisco Peninsula. In 1972 they formed their first limited partnership whose success attracted other investors. Their reputation grew by word-of-mouth; the investment network currently exceeds 300 partners. John and Nancy Klimp have personally invested substantially in each of their San Francisco Peninsula syndications.

Between 1973 and today, the more than 80 partnerships and LLCs organized by John and Nancy Klimp and Mayfield Investment Company, Inc. have bought, improved, sold and continue to own apartment properties on the San Francisco Peninsula. Though several national economic recessions occurred during these times, none of these partnerships has ever lost capital in a California investment.
